Assembly instructions harbour tug 

FAIRPLAY No. 1199

General notes on the installation instructions

The installation instructions are divided into logically consecutive construction stages.

Get an overview of the respective stage of construction using the illustrations and the 

instruction texts during construction.

Directions can always be seen forwards in the direction of travel.

Explanation of technical terms (always looking forward in the direction of travel)

Starboard: 

Right side of the ship. Position light = green. 

Port:

 Left side of the ship. Position lantern = red.

Bug: 

The bow is the front part of the ship.

Stern

: The stern is the stern part of the ship.

Aft

: The "aft" refers to the rear part of the ship from the centre of the ship.

coaming

: The coaming is the upright border of openings in the deck of ships and boats.

Rudder coker: 

Vertical, watertight bushing for the rudder shaft. CWL: Waterline
